Prohibitory order in effect in 47 districts



KATHMANDU: The Ministry of Home Affairs said prohibitory order has been in place in various local levels of 47 districts across the country.

The Ministry said that local administrations of the districts have imposed the prohibitory order in a bid to stem the spread of coronavirus pandemic.

The Ministry has issued directives to the district administration offices concerned and the police to take action against people misbehaving with the health workers.

The Home Ministry’s directive comes at a time when complaints of increasing number of health workers in various districts being abused and misbehaved with.

According to Ministry’s spokesman Chakra Bahadur Budha, the administrations of 77 districts have been instructed in this regards.

They have been instructed to take action to people found misbehaving with the health workers.

Likewise, shops selling water and medical supplies will be allowed to operate round the clock while the other businesses and shops will be allowed to operate only up to 9.15 in the morning.
